Alcatel OneTouch GO PLAY is a bit better than the Xperia E, with a general score of 56.5 against 51.5. Both of these devices have Android operating system, but Alcatel OneTouch GO PLAY has the newer 5.0 version and Xperia E has Android 4.1 version. The Alcatel OneTouch GO PLAY is a way newer phone, and it's also somewhat thinner and incredibly lighter than Xperia E.
The Alcatel OneTouch GO PLAY has an incredibly better looking display than Sony Xperia E, because it has a lot higher pixels count per screen inch, a much better resolution of 1280 x 720px and a lot larger screen. The Alcatel OneTouch GO PLAY counts with just a bit better performance than Xperia E, because although it has doesn't have a graphics co-processor, and they both have 1 processing cores, the Alcatel OneTouch GO PLAY also counts with 512 MB more RAM.
The Alcatel OneTouch GO PLAY captures much clearer photographs and videos than Xperia E, because it has a back facing camera with a way higher 8 mega pixels resolution and a way better 1920x1080 (Full HD) video definition. Alcatel OneTouch GO PLAY counts with much more storage to install applications and games or saving photos and videos than Xperia E, and although they both have a slot for an SD memory card that supports a maximum of 32 GB, the Alcatel OneTouch GO PLAY also has 8 GB internal storage capacity.
Alcatel OneTouch GO PLAY has a very superior battery lifetime than Xperia E, because it has a 67% more battery size.
